8 ***How to get started:***
10 mdp needs the ncursesw headers to compile.
11 So make sure you have them installed:
12 - on Ubuntu/Debian you need `libncursesw5` and `libncursesw5-dev`
13 - on Cygwin you need `libncursesw10` and `libncurses-devel`
15 Now download and install mdp:
17 $ git clone https://github.com/visit1985/mdp.git
23 - On Arch, you can use the existing [AUR package](https://aur.archlinux.org/packages/mdp-git/).
24 - On Slackware, grab the SlackBuild here: (http://slackbuilds.org/apps/mdp/), or run `sbopkg -i mdp`.
25 - On FreeBSD, you can use the port [misc/mdp](http://www.freshports.org/misc/mdp).
26 - On OS-X, use the existing [Homebrew Formula](http://brewformulas.org/Mdp) by running `brew install mdp`.
28 Most terminals support 256 colors only if the TERM variable is
29 set correctly. To enjoy mdp's color fading feature:
31 $ export TERM=xterm-256color
37 Horizontal rulers are used as slide separator.
39 Supports basic markdown formating:
52 Supports headers prefixed by @ symbol.
54 - first two header lines are displayed as title and author
57 Review sample.md for more details.
63 - h, j, k, l, Arrow keys,
64 Space, Enter, Backspace,
65 Page Up, Page Down - next/previous slide
66 - Home, g - go to first slide
67 - End, G - go to last slide
69 - r - reload input file
